Output 34577a273de2ef7d879c73d37a7a33d41a494b83bd4ca2746b04791e66d19292:2

value
2526954
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5bee0ad3da5e4378af98295a3de2c4ad35077752 OP_EQUAL
address
3A56aU9n8ECtPnXiKvwMMGw8ZH4hb9FNKs
transaction
34577a273de2ef7d879c73d37a7a33d41a494b83bd4ca2746b04791e66d19292
spent
true